Job purpose
Provide counseling and guidance opportunities to all students; identify and counsel students with diverse needs related to one's behavioral, social, and emotional well-being; collaborate with administration, StMS educators, and/or school families to most effectively counsel designated students; and make referrals to other community resources, support groups, and social service agencies, when appropriate.
Essential Duties and responsibilities
1. Provide individual, small group, and classroom guidance counseling to students; when appropriate, confer with parents/guardians, teachers, and others regarding the students' needs.
2. Prepare records and reports, parent communications, student referrals, and counseling-related documents and documentation.
3. Communicate with administration, parents, and/or external agencies regarding relevant referrals.
4. Coordinate school's counseling and conflict mediation services to enhance the students' communication skills.
5. Provide crisis counseling, as needed, during school hours and/or work time from home.
6. Consult parents concerning students with social or behavioral challenges.
Other Duties and responsibilities
Attend and participate in school meetings as required by the Principal.
Qualifications
a) Student Assistance Coordinator Certification is required.
b) Experience in Elementary and Middle School counseling.
c) Capable of demonstrating strong and effective interpersonal skills, especially verbal and written communication skills.
d) Capable of being proactive, well-organized, and excellent record-keeping skills.
e) Comfortable working with Microsoft Office products and school software as required.
f) Ability and willingness to learn new skills and continually grow in the profession through professional development.
